Responsibilities

  • Designs, researches, and develops highly advanced applications supporting Arcfield’s secure processing projects.
  • Leads a team of ASIC design engineers to create a design document defining the chip's features, performance, and internal components.
  • Develops, enhances, and debugs the VHDL/Verifog for the chip, including verifying functionality on an HDL simulator (ModelSim or Xcelium) and synthesis with Synopsys or Genus.
  • Performs clock domain crossing (CDC) and reset domain crossing (RDC) verification.
  • Performs Design for Test (DFT) and adds specific related logic (memory BIST and JTAG scan chains) to the design.
  • Develops and ports the RTL to an FPGA prototyping board.
  • Performs place and route of the netlist prior to tapeout, including clock tree synthesis (CTS).
  • Runs static timing analysis and power analysis after CTS and place and route.
  • Performs packaging and evaluation board for the physical chip.
  • Supervises the development and maintenance of technical procedures, documentation, and manuals.
  • Directs tests to establish standards for new designs or modifications to existing equipment, systems, or processes.
  • Coordinates and consults with research engineers or scientists and customer representatives to resolve design problems.
